  "account": "MEMPHIS, TN — Golfing sensation Scottie Scheffler made a significant impact at the St. Jude Championship on Friday, Aug. 14, as he battled the sweltering August heat in Memphis and delivered an outstanding performance. Tied up in the August heat index that soared above 110 degrees, the world's top golfer tied the course record with a second-round 61, providing a much-needed distraction from the tournament's underlying tension and difficulties. Scheffler's remarkable score, which places him among the elite golfers with the lowest rounds, served as an uplifting distraction and relief for fans enduring the challenging conditions.
